5IDX
Crystal structure of an oxidoreductase from Burkholderia vietnamiensis
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| APS BEAMLINE 21-ID-F |
| Synchrotron site | APS |
| Beamline | 21-ID-F |
| Temperature [K] | 100 |
| Detector technology | CCD |
| Collection date | 2016-02-03 |
| Detector | RAYONIX MX-225 |
| Wavelength(s) | 0.97872 |
| Spacegroup name | P 43 21 2 |
| Unit cell lengths | 110.750, 110.750, 110.050 |
| Unit cell angles | 90.00, 90.00, 90.00 |

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| VAPOR DIFFUSION, SITTING DROP | 290 | MCSG1 C8 (269601c8): 200mM Ammonium sulfate, 100mM Sodium citrate-HCl pH5.6, 25% PEG4000, 4mM NAD; protein conc. 21.43mg/mL; 20% eg cryo; puck dom8-6 |
